Malicious actors frequently abuse theme files. Historically, security vulnerabilities (such as CVE-2022-30190 or theme-switching exploits) allowed attackers to execute arbitrary code or harvest user credentials simply by tricking a user into applying a malicious theme file. A .themepack file from an untrusted index could contain compromised resources designed to exploit your operating system. 2. Malicious Shortcuts
